Default 6.0l wont start hot

another 6.0 down. 05 f550 was running around all day on and off yesterday. shut off at the end of the day and then wouldnt start again. tested the ficm ignition in 48v cranking 48v then it started 48v. tested hpop pressure with guage in icp sensor spot slowly went to 300 then started dropping down to 200 while cranking. so am i looking at a hpop or a hpo leak? i ran the pigtail wire to the ipr valve and pressureised the hpop system with air and i couldnt hear a leak but not 100% sure. i have no way of checking ipr actual desired ipr pressure. batteries were fine but have been on a charger all day. i would assume the stc fitting has not been replace before

STC fitting most likely, might as well get the new fitting and the standpipe and dummy plug kit and make it right all at once so you won't have the problem again. tousley Ford sells the Standpipe and dummy plug kit for $102 and the STC fitting for $38

Agreed with Bob, just go ahead and replace it. If the pump was bad you'd likely not even build the 200 or 300psi you had. Probably just a leak. 05's are super notorious for the STC fitting.
